What is the Difference Between a Cot and a Cot Bed?
To the inexperienced eye, a cot and a cot bed appearance remarkably comparable. However, comprehending the distinction is essential for budget-conscious parents planning for the future.
- Requirement Cot: Generally smaller and more compact. It is developed to accommodate infants from birth up to roughly 18 months to 2 years old. As soon as the child grows out of the fixed mattress size, the cot should be changed with a toddler bed.
- Cot Bed: Larger than a basic cot and developed to last. A cot bed uses a larger bed mattress and features removable sides and convertible ends. It is created to grow with the kid, changing from a safe and secure newborn cot into a toddler bed that can frequently be consumed to the age of 4 or 5.
Secret Benefits of Investing in a Cot Bed
Buying a cot bed uses numerous distinct benefits over purchasing smaller, short-term sleeping services:
- Longevity and Cost-Effectiveness: While a cot bed may have a greater upfront cost than a standard cot, it gets rid of the need to acquire an intermediate young child bed in the future.
- Familiarity for the Child: Toddlers can experience stress and anxiety when transitioning to a brand-new bed. Since a cot bed uses the exact same base and mattress (frequently just eliminating the side rails), the sleeping environment remains familiar, relieving the shift.
- Sturdy Construction: Because they are developed to accommodate older, heavier children, cot beds are normally constructed from heavier-duty products, offering exceptional sturdiness.
- Adjustable Base Heights: Most cot beds feature numerous mattress base heights, conserving moms and dads' backs when raising a newborn and reducing the base as the child discovers to sit and stand.

When looking for a baby cot bed, safety and functionality need to constantly take precedence over aesthetics. Here are the essential aspects to examine:
1. Safety Standards
Make sure the cot bed adhere to existing security guidelines. In the UK and Europe, search for BS EN 716 accreditation. For international buyers, look for compliance with local security commission standards. Secret safety functions include:
- Bar spacing no larger than 4.5 to 6.5 cm to prevent a baby's head from getting trapped.
- A minimum distance of 500mm from the top of the mattress to the top of the cot side (when the base is at its most affordable setting) to prevent climbing out.
- Non-toxic paints and finishes, as babies like to chew on wood rails during teething.
2. Bed Mattress Quality and Fit
The mattress is simply as crucial as the frame. A company, flat bed mattress is essential for safe infant sleep.
- Firmness: It should not droop under the baby's weight.
- Size: There must be no spaces larger than 3 cm in between the bed mattress edges and the cot frame to prevent entrapment hazards.
- Breathability: Look for hypoallergenic, breathable covers that can be quickly removed and washed.
3. Adjustable Base Levels
A quality cot bed need to include a minimum of 3 mattress height positions:
- Highest level: For newborns, making it simple for parents to get the baby without straining their lower back.
- Middle level: For infants who are starting to roll over and sit up unaided.
- Least expensive level: For active toddlers who can pull themselves up to a standing position.

How to Maintain and Clean a Cot Bed
To guarantee the cot bed stays safe and sanitary throughout its years of service, routine maintenance is required:
- Weekly Cleaning: Wipe down the wood or metal frame with a damp fabric and mild, baby-safe soap. Avoid harsh chemical cleaners.
- Examine Hardware: Every few months, inspect all bolts, screws, and repairings. Tighten up any loose parts to prevent wobbling or structural instability.
- Bed mattress Care: Use a water resistant bed mattress protector from the first day to secure against spills, leaks, and spit-up. Air out the mattress routinely by stripping the sheets throughout the day.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)When should I decrease the cot bed mattress base?
You should lower the bed mattress base as quickly as your baby reaches developmental milestones. Lower it from the greatest setting to the middle setting when the baby begins rolling or staying up (around 4 to 6 months), and to the most affordable setting as quickly as they can pull themselves up to a standing position (usually around 8 to 12 months).
Do cot beds come with mattresses consisted of?
For the most part, no. Cot bed frames and mattresses are typically offered individually. This enables moms and dads to pick a bed mattress type (foam, pocket spring, or natural fiber) that matches their choices and budget. Always guarantee you buy the right size bed mattress defined by the cot bed manufacturer.
How do I know when it is time to convert the cot bed into a young child bed?
You should consider converting the cot bed when your child starts trying to climb up out of the cot (which poses a considerable fall threat) or when they reach around 3 to 4 years of age and express a desire for a "big kid bed."
Are drop-side cots safe?
Yes, supplied they meet current safety requirements and are assembled properly. However, parents need to guarantee the locking system is engaged securely each time the side is changed. Numerous modern-day parents select fixed-side cot beds with adjustable base heights to prevent any mechanical wear and tear associated with drop sides.
